I really want to know how your clutch affects acceleration.

I think the Praire is geared a little lower but the 25" tires make up for that lower gearing. The 25" stockers fit on the v-force but will ballon out and hit the foot pegs. I tried it, look at my pictures.

Also the CDI increases the Praire to 33 degree timing across the board, this is higher than the V-Force stock. The V-Force runs at 28 degree across the board I believe. Add a degree key and you should get there faster. Also the CDI on the Praire increases the rev limiter while the V-Force is stuck at a lower RPM and thus less speed.

These things all add up.

Wildwill,
Use one shim with Daltons face plate, the shim should add to 0.050 inchs if so use one instead of two for the OEM face plate.

Sincity
It takes a good shot of HP to go over 85 mph plus gearing and tires. Not to mention a very good ignition one that will hold determined spark over 10,000 rpm. Dyna has been gracious to help me attain these goals next spring I will try another run to break 100 mph soon as I heal up well enough, LOL. I must also say that the quad is to short for high speed runs the quad will under go a streching by at least 12 inchs this fall. It should help for drag racing as well. There maybe a chance later on that Dyna will build a multi function cdi for the V so far there is testing being done on the V with excellent results.
